You are on a roll today, silkov, another good matchup. I was a huge fan of both of these boxers. Zarate was very patient, doing his work with that constant left uppercut to the belly, and while his long right hand looked dangerous most of the damage he caused was done with very short hooks and uppercuts from the inside. Sometimes he could look awkward and gangly and he got away with several mistakes of form due to his height. Olivares was a very aggressive boxer with lots of pop in his hands and an underrated defensive fighter and strategist. I see this fight as Zarate a cautious aggressor early Olivares looking for openings and trying to counter him with hard punches, though if he started fast and jumped on Zaraate it wouldn't be a huge suprise. Zarate's lack of mobility- well, his being slower afoot than Olivares would ultimately cost him the fight, I think, as Olivares would end up fighting similar to how he fought Arguello, and its is very possible he would win a decision. That is, in my mind, the most likely outcome, though my heart tells me that Zarate would hit too hard for him and he would ko Olivares before the 9th
